Dallas SEO Gives the 5 Don'ts of Social Media
Social Media is great for building relationships and business. It is great for getting instant feedback. But what are the Big Donts in Social Media? I want to give you 5 things you should never do when using Social Media.
1. Never self promote too much. People get bombarded by advertisements are the time. They are on TV, radio, Pandora, Google, YouTube, Facebook and many other social media networks. I mean they are everywhere and people are tired of hearing about what you have to offer all the time. So my advice to you is to self-promote your products or services 20% of your posts.
2. Never NOT add value to your community. So if you are only to self promote just 20% of the time what in the world do you do with the other 80% of the time. Add value. Whatever your niche is post valuable third party content. Post links to blogs that you wrote that has some really useful information that can help you customer or inform them of the current status of your industry. Another thing you can post is personal things. Let people know you are a real human.
3. Never lie about something or make yourself seem bigger than you really are. Social Media has changed the business landscape making it more transparent than ever. If you are promoting something you cannot live up to or bragging about an incident that has never taken place I can assure you the world will know about it and it will not turn out good for you. Do business with honesty and integrity and your business will soar!
4. Never broadcast a message out to your tribe and call it good for the day. Be engaged in the community. The online community functions just like a real community such as a Chamber of Commerce. It doesnt do you any good to just join the Chamber of Commerce but not become active and build true long lasting relationships. The online community functions the same way. Get involved, join the conversation and build true long lasting relationships.
5. Never have 5,000 friends on Facebook and not know who everyone is. It doesnt do you any good to have a ton of friends and at the end of the day not have any relationships. Remember, people do business with people they like, know and trust. Use Social Media to help you do just that. Do you go to a networking event, hand ever single person in attendance your business card and leave? Of course not! Because you know that wouldnt do you any good. It would just cost you money. Then dont do that online. Talk to people, engage them, build relationships as you would at a Networking event you would attend in the flesh.
